Headline Roundup June 19th, 2018

President Trump Threatens Government Shutdown Over Border Wall Funding

Summary from the AllSides News Team

President Trump reportedly told several GOP senators and White House officials that he will shut down the government in September if Congress does not provide him with $25 billion for a border wall.
